Frequently Asked Questions about Furnished Somerville Apartments

What is the Cheapest Furnished apartment in Somerville?

Currently the most affordable Furnished Apartment in Somerville is at 22 Chetwynd Rd, Unit 2 listed at $950.

How much is the average rent for a Furnished Somerville Apartment?

The average rent for a Furnished Apartment in Somerville is $4,850.

What is the largest Furnished Somerville Apartment for rent?

Today's Furnished apartment with the most square footage in Somerville is a 9,999 square feet unit starting from $2,500 at Liberty Tree Lofts by FiDi.

What is the average size for Somerville Furnished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Furnished rental in Somerville is currently at 2,314 sq ft.
